A nonlinear discretization theory

This paper extends for the first time Schaback’s linear discretization theory to nonlinear operator equations, relying heavily on the methods in Böhmer’s 2010 book. There is no restriction to elliptic problems or to symmetric numerical methods like Galerkin techniques. A General Equivalence Theorem in the Theory of Discretization Methods

The Lax-Richtmyer theorem is extended to work in the framework of Stetter's theory of discretizations. The new result applies to both initial and boundary value problems discretized by finite elements, finite differences, etc. Several examples are given, together with a comparison with other available equivalence theorems. The proof relies on a generalized Banach-Steinhaus theorem.

A Theory of Nonlinear Systems

The Wiener theory of nonlinear system characterization is described and some of its important concepts are discussed. Following these lines, a theory is developed for the experimental determination of optimum time-invariant nonlinear systems.
